PULSE POINTS WHAT HAPPENED: Senate Homeland Security Committee Chairman Rand Paul (R-KY) has released previously private journal entries written by former White House chief medical adviser Dr. Anthony Fauci ahead of his expected testimony before a congressional oversight committee, with the records showing Fauci privately comparing the emerging coronavirus in February 2020 to a “bad influenza” and estimating a case fatality rate of about 0.2 to 0.3 percent. Dr. Anthony Fauci privately estimated the COVID-19 fatality rate at a fraction of what he told Congress under oath just weeks later, a discrepancy now laid bare by his own newly publicized diary entries. On Feb. 8, 2020, Fauci wrote in his personal journal that he and former CDC Director Tom Frieden had spoken that morning and agreed the virus was "acting like a bad influenza", with a case fatality rate "more like 0.2-0.3% rather than 2.0%." Thirty-one days later, seated before the House Oversight Committee, Fauci told lawmakers the mortality rate was "about three percent" overall, and at minimum "somewhere around one percent," which he called "10 times more lethal than the seasonal flu." Dr. Anthony Fauci is scheduled to testify publicly before the Senate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s Committee on July 29 at 10:00 a.m. EDT. Chairman Rand Paul (R-Ky.) subpoenaed Dr. Fauci to appear following recent declassified documents and allegations surrounding the origins of COVID-19. STRIPES (Gary Warner) - Air Force in-flight refueling issues draw GAO scrutiny, congressional testimony | Stars and Stripes

The tanker fleet did not meet the Air Force’s availability and capability standards from fiscal year 2019 through 2025, the GAO report said.
